Three Point Perspective
Worm’s Eye Vs. Bird’s Eye View
Use three point perspective when you are close to a building and looking up and when you are close to a building and looking down.
Instead of using only one or two vanishing points, you would use three vanishing points. By introducing a third vanishing point you can create a bird’s or worm’s eye view of a cityscape.
